 | Services Screen Definitions (cont’d) | 
 | 
| 
 | Field Name | Values | Description | 
 | 
| 
 | V2 GW Prefixes | H.323 Version 2 enables the gateway to specify prefixes that the user should | 
 | |
| 
 | 
 | 
 | dial before the WAN number in order to make a call using a certain medium. | 
 | 
| 
 | 
 | 
 | E.g., the user could dial the prefix 3 for voice calls or 77 for H.320 video calls. | 
 | 
| 
 | 
 | 
 | The prefixes are defined in the RRQ message at registration. Prefix can be any | 
 | 
| 
 | 
 | 
 | H.323 alias, including an H.323 ID & mail address. | 
 | 
| 
 | 
 | 
 | When a terminal places a LAN to WAN call, it should add one of the prefixes to | 
 | 
| 
 | 
 | 
 | the dialed number. The Gatekeeper identifies the prefix & routes the call to the | 
 | 
| 
 | 
 | 
 | appropriate gateway. If more than one gateway supplies the same prefix, line | 
 | 
| 
 | 
 | 
 | hunting is possible between the gateways. |
